Seradata
Senior Data Engineer – Platform
Job Description
What You’ll Do:
As a Senior Data Engineer, you will work with the Platform team to design and build scalable, reliable, and maintainable solutions that contribute to Slingshot Aerospace’s product offerings. You will be involved in every part of solution development, from ideation and design to development and deployment. You will work closely with other teams to find, evaluate and leverage new technologies and solve complex problems.
Position Responsibilities:
- Assist in design, implementation, operations, and improvements to the Data ingest, processing, analytics, and governance Platform
- Work with application, data, and science teams to leverage, process, and analyze data through traditional algorithms and evolving AI/ML models and implementations
- Proactively support data management/cataloging and governance across the organization through collaboration, documentation, and specific frameworks/tools
- Participate in Agile software develop and deployment processes
- Mentor junior and mid-level software engineers via pair programming
- Perform other duties as assigned (to be less than 10% of the responsibilities listed above)
- Executes all position responsibilities in alignment with Slingshot’s core values, mission, and purpose
Pre-Requisites
- Must be eligible to obtain or maintain US Government Security Clearance
Minimum Requirements
- Bachelor’s degree in computer science, related field, or equivalent experience
- 5+ years of experience architecting and developing products and solutions for data processing and analytics, business process management, or time-series based software
- Strong engineering background, with experience implementing resilient and redundant event-driven microservices architectures with high observability
- Proficiency with programming languages such as Python, Java/Kotlin, JavaScript/TypeScript, or similar languages.
- Significant experience with containerization and Kubernetes orchestration
- Demonstrated knowledge with data lakes including AWS S3 implementations
- Experience with data warehouses and OLAP frameworks such as Redshift, Pinot, Druid
- Experience with data pipelines such as Airflow, Prefect, Argo
- Experience working with streaming data systems including Kafka
- Experience with data management/catalog framework such as OpenMetadata
- Experience with other AWS services such as EC2, EKS, etc.
- Skill and comfort working in a rapidly moving startup environment with dynamic objectives and iteration with users.
Preferred Skills
- Use of AI/ML frameworks such as Ray/KubeRay
- Scalable SaaS/PaaS Experience
- Professional AWS certifications
- Familiar with building cloud-agnostic, on-prem capable distributed systems
- DoD / Intelligence Community / Federal Government experience a plus but not required
- Early-stage data-centric startup experience
*These skills are guidelines, not hard and fast rules. You don’t have to meet every qualification listed- if your skills are transferable and you meet the minimum requirements, we encourage you to apply.
Location: Remote, United States
Salary Range: $155,000-$190,000
Equity, Diversity & Inclusion are key to our success. We are an Equal Opportunity Employer and our employees are people with different strengths, experiences and backgrounds, who share a passion for creating a safer, more connected world. Diversity not only includes race and gender identity, but also age, disability status, veteran status, sexual orientation, religion and many other parts of one’s identity. All of our employee’s points of view are key to our success, and we embrace individuality.